Maribel aber is live at the nasdaq in times square. Good morningism good morning, tam. Visa and walmart are looking to save you time checking out with those new chip credit cards. So visa has new software that it hopes will cut as much as 18 seconds off the time it takes to pay. And walmart has cut 11 seconds by eliminating the prompt asking you to confirm the amount of the purchase. This is according to the wall street journal. The changes come as consumers complain about how long it takes to pay with the new cards. Lets talk stocks. Stocks were mixed yesterday a the dow closed above 18,000 but weakness in tech shares thats what dragged nasdaq lower. Right now futures pointing to a lower open. We have a report on existing home sales due out later today. Intel is slashing as many as 12,000 jobs or 11 percent of its workforce. The cuts are parts of a restructuring as intel moves away from making computer chips for the shrinking pc industry and intel missed out on the boom of course in mobile commuting brought on by smartphones. Intel hopes to save more than a billion dollars with the restructuring. Thats the latest in Business News from nasdaq. Back over to you matt and tam. Thanks so much maribel. Happening today Pennsylvania Attorney general Kathleen Kane is due in court in Montgomery County for a Pretrial Hearing in her grand jury leak case. Kane wants a judge to explore whether prosecutors leaked fbi recordings in her criminal case to the morning call of allentown last month. Kane is scheduled for trial in august on charges she unlawfully leaked secret grand jury material and then lied about it. 6 37. The flyers play a crucial game four at the Wells Fargo Center tonight. Tam. Okay, thank you, matt. New this morning criminal charges are expected in connection to flints water crisis. According to sources michigans attorney general will go after two state regulators and a City Employee today. The government is investigating alleged wrongdoing related to flint Drinking Water tainted with lead and other toxins. Many residents have gotten sick. The city has been under a state of emergency because of this for months. And the death toll has risen to seven in houston, texas, where more rain and flash flooding is expected today. Emergency officials have made nearly 2,000 water rescues including saving dozens of residents in a nursing homes. Shelters are set up across the city for people who need a place to stay.
